SENSe<1|2>:]ESPectrum:RANGe<1...20>[:FREQuency]:STOP
This command sets the stop frequency for the specified range. For further details refer to the
[SENSe<1|2>:]ESPectrum:RANGe<1...20>[:FREQuency]:STARt command.
The numeric suffixes <1...20> specify the range. The numeric suffixes <1|2> are not relevant.
This command is available from firmware version 1.80.
Parameter
see rules in chapter 4, "Ranges and settings"
Example
ESP:RANG3:STOP 10000000
Sets the stop frequency for range 2 to 10 MHz.
Characteristics
RST value: –2.52 MHz (range 1), 2.52 MHz (range 2), 250.0 MHz (range 3)
SCPI: device–specific
Mode
A, CDMA, EVDO
[SENSe<1|2>:]ESPectrum:RANGe<1...20>:FILTer:TYPE
This command sets the filter type for the specified range.
The numeric suffixes <1...20> specify the range. The numeric suffixes <1|2> are not relevant.
This command is available from firmware version 1.80.
Parameter
NORMal Gaussian filters
CFILter channel filters
RRC RRC filters
PULSe EMI (6dB) filters
The available bandwidths of the filters are specified in the data sheet.
Example
ESP:RANG1:FILT:TYPE RRC
Sets the RRC filter type for range 1.
Characteristics
RST value: NORM
SCPI: device–specific
Mode
A, CDMA, EVDO
